    Love their wave pool! We venture here at least 1-2 times a summer. Price is very reasonable. $14 adults and kids over 48 inches $11 with a coupon. One recommendation. A one piece swim suit might work the best. I wore a two piece in the wave pool and let's just say thank god for the waves so I had time to readjust several times. The computerized waves are pretty intense. Fun place. Lounge chairs, concessions (fairly cheap), showers and 80's music pumping through the speakers.

    COVID REVIEW!!! (and regular review too)…read more I love swimming, and so do my kids. And I'm willing to drive for a pool. Anoka Aquatic is one of the only pools in the metro area open to the public and HUGE props to their Covid protocols. Their website may not be updated. FB seems to be updated regularly. Originally they were going to sell season passes to residents only, but I guess they didnt sell as many as they thought, so there are online sales for anyone!! Up to 7 days before you want to swim, go to the Anoka "Open Swim" page and chose your tickets. They do frequently sell out. They are not refundable, but at $5.50 they are not a huge splurge in my budget. Print your tickets. When you arrive, your tickets will be scanned and SO WILL YOUR FACE. This includes a temperature check. This made me feel super good, but I know not everyone would want a scan of their face. Whatever. Today is not 2002 and we are not being freaked out by a weird Tom Cruise movie about facial recognition anymore. There are no chairs this year, so bring your own. The day we went was sold out, but felt reasonable in the crowd. In addition to the pool deck, there is a large grassy shady area where you can spread out (popular with parents of slightly older kids, good for anyone for spreading out for lunch) You can bring in a cooler for your lunch, but the concession stand is open. I think things are different on weekdays vs weekends, but on the day we visited they closed the pool from 3-4 pm to clean. We would have been allowed to re enter, and we certainly could have used this time to chill in the park right next to the pool. But we decided we had had enough. I thought the Covid logistics were very satisfying. Now on to the pool! This pool is not huge. But it as a sold pool, and worth $5.50. Large areas of shallow, and the lifeguards were constantly reminding people to stay near the littles kids instead of letting them walk into deeper water. Cool. Theres a lily pad crossing that my 8 and 12 year old liked. A diving board! And a climbing wall! There is a waterslide which is fun, but not as fun as the one are my preferred community pool. I suggest going down sitting up, bc the bumps can be brutal on your back vs your butt. The lifeguards totally made my 8 year old do a swim check, which I think is cool. The deep area is not huge either, but enough room to hang out for a bit and my kids and I loved being in deep pool water, which is always a treat but especially this summer.
